What do fried chicken sandwich fans value?

When you tap into the values of your customers, you can tailor marketing that goes beyond flat demographics. You appeal to their core drivers and the emotions that inform their everyday actions. This is marketing that builds brand loyalty. You’re not just selling a chicken sandwich — you’re building a connection.

Here’s what we saw in the Resonate Ignite Platform™, which reveals the top personal values for a consumer segment based on the theory of basic individual values developed by Dr. Shalom Schwartz.

  • Chick-Fil-A: influence, stimulation, duty
  • Popeyes: creativity, humility, achievement
  • Wendy’s: conformity, stimulation, humility
  • KFC: humility, authority, nature
  • McDonald’s: stimulation, influence, authority

These values can inform the tone you take in your chicken marketing, your messaging, and your creative. If you’re speaking to a Popeyes audience who values creativity, how can you pull that through into your ad? If you’re targeting a nature-loving KFC customer, how do you tie together fast food chicken with the environment — is it time to develop the KFC camping picnic pack?

What drives these fried chicken fans to purchase?

Not all fast food fanatics buy their chicken sandwiches for the same reason and you need to know where your customers fall. Are they coming to you because it’s a reliable product? Because it’s the cheapest? Because your advertising is family-oriented?

Across the board, these customers are looking for trustworthy products, with 45% of Popeyes customers indicating that’s a primary purchase driver. 17% of both McDonald’s and Chick-Fil-A customers want a product that’s family-friendly, and 17% of KFC customers prefer products that are fun and exciting. These drivers give you an idea of the types of messaging that will strike a chord with your particular customer base.

And, if you’re focusing on sustainability, that’s not a primary purchase driver for most of these consumers currently. However, despite the low composition percentage, Popeyes, Wendy’s, and KFC customers are more likely than the average consumer to focus on products produce sustainably.

But, where do you get in front of these customers?

You’ve likely seen the snarky, creative social posts from a few of these fried chicken foes (hey, remember the KFC spice discovery?) — but are they targeting their customers on the right platform? Wendy’s social presence on Twitter is legendary and it’s paying off. Wendy’s audience is 31% more likely than the average American to be on Twitter. Meanwhile, their customers may not be gathering on TikTok in large numbers, but Popeyes and KFC’s customers are ~200% more likely to be on TikTok than the average American, while Wendy’s audience is a staggering 299% more likely.
